Gwyneth Paltrow just gave the people something they didn’t know they needed: topless cooking content. Over the weekend, she posted a reel from Umbria, Italy, making what she called a “Tuscan-inspired #boyfriendbreakfast” completely topless. She kept it IG-friendly and showed herself only from the back, and was eventually wearing a shirt, but it still got a lot of attention.

© @gwynethpaltrow
Gwyneth Paltrow cooks topless

The breakfast itself was a white bean and sausage shakshuka full of protein, with sausage from the local butcher, Macelleria Giulietti, white beans, spinach, cherry tomatoes, and eggs. In the comments was her 21-year-old daughter, Apple Martin, who came in hot and maybe a little embarrassed, writing, “Did I steal your shirt by accident or…?” It was the kind of comment a mom would normally leave on her daughter’s thirst trap, which made it hilarious.

Also in the comments was the one and only Jennifer Garner, who was ready to kick Paltrow's boyfriend Brad Falchuk to the curb. "Can I be your boyfriend?" the 13 Going on 30 star wrote, which was the top-liked comment with nearly 5k double taps. "You already are in my heart," Paltrow responded.

It wasn't all love in the comments, though. Along with some ageism and misogynistic remarks about her being topless were some angry Italians ready to defend their cuisine. “This isn’t Italian cooking!! It’s an American mess!! Poor dried-out beans—look raw too! In Tuscany, we eat these ingredients separately to give each one its proper value… never all together!!! Get outta here, get outta here!!” wrote one passionate user. "We do not eat this 'thing' in Tuscany," added another.

Paltrow has made headlines in the past for her strict eating habits that at one point included only bone broth for lunch, so it's interesting to see her enjoying such a hearty breakfast - assuming she ate some of it and it wasn’t just for her boyfriend Falchuk.

The couple has been Paleo for the last few years, but she recently admitted she was "a little sick of it" and started eating sourdough bread, cheese, and a little pasta. The Paleo diet focuses on eating whole, unprocessed foods like meat, fish, vegetables, fruits, and nuts, while avoiding grains, dairy, and refined sugar. It usually cuts out legumes, which she included in her boyfriend's breakfast, so they are widening their horizons.

On an April episode of The Goop Podcast, she opened up about her eating habits, explaining that while it was for anti-inflammatory reasons, she did get "obsessed." “I went into hardcore macrobiotics for a certain time. That was an interesting chapter where I got kind of obsessed with eating very, very healthily," she explained. 

At the time, she was helping her father, Bruce Paltrow, during his battle with cancer before he passed away in 2002. "I think that was—I was really trying to heal my dad by proxy, and he just didn't really want anything to do with it," she shared.
